    | 1. But your turkey into 16-18 pieces. | 2. Lay it onto a sheet of cling-film or greaseproof paper, cover with another sheet of same and use your rolling pin or a meat tenderizer to roll or bash them really thin. | 3. Cut each of the slices of ham in half and cut the cheese into 16-18 little rectangular blocks. | 4. Wrap the cheese blocks with the ham, making sure that you have a small amount of horseradish and seasonings inside with the cheese. | 5. Wrap up your little ham bundle in a piece of the turkey, using a cocktail stick to secure firmly. | 6. Mix the egg, flour and breadcrumbs together. | 7. Coat the turkey bundle in the egg mixture and chill in the refrigerator for 2 hours. | 8. Brush with plenty of oil and BBQ or grill them for approximately 8 minutes each side. | 9. Garnish with lime slices and serve hot. | ---------------------------------------------------------------------------
